		<description><![CDATA[TWC is hosting its annual Alumni Weekend, also known as Homecoming, October 16 and 17, 2009, with a schedule full of family friendly activities. Events include a golf tournament, student art exhibit and reception, dedication of the Dwain Farmer memorial statue, alumni/student choir concert, picnic lunch, awards dinner and banquet, and a young alumni gathering at Jenkins Grille &#38; Market.<img alt="" border="0" src="http://stats.wordpress.com/b.gif?host=newexponent.org&#038;blog=7580025&#038;post=600&#038;subd=thenewexponent&#038;ref=&#038;feed=1" width="1" height="1" />]]></description>
